Reichskommissariat Niederlande

The Reichskommissariat Niederlande, formally the Reich Commissariat for the Occupied Dutch Territories (German: Reichskommissariat für die besetzten niederländischen Gebiete), was the civilian occupation regime set up by Germany in the German-occupied Netherlands during World War II.
